Magnus, Gareth,

(Trying to split up the issues involved in your proposals...)

Its not clear to me why there's any advantage in adding this, and
it also seems to me to add quite a bit of complexity. So, my
questions are:

- What can I do with this that I couldn't do with just SASL as an 
extensibility mechanism?
- Why would all this be MUST?
